Why suitable for low histanmine diet

This dish is suitable for a low histamine diet because it uses fresh butternut squash and herbs, all of which are naturally low in histamines. Remember to use the freshest possible ingredients and consume promptly after preparation to prevent histamine build-up.

Instructions

  • 0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
  • 1Place the butternut squash cubes on a large baking sheet. Drizzle with the olive oil and season with salt and pepper. Toss everything together until the squash is evenly coated.
  • 2Roast the squash in the preheated oven for about 25-30 minutes, or until it's tender and lightly browned. Stir the squash once or twice during cooking to ensure even roasting.
  • 3Once the squash is cooked, remove it from the oven and sprinkle with the chopped rosemary and thyme. Toss everything together, then serve.
